GENERAL TELEGRAMS.

iSTHAMER. COLLIDES WITH A WHARF. •-; , By Telegraph.—Press Association. Wellington, Lan NighD, While- the ferry steamer Cobar waa being berthed this morning at tHie ferry wharf, having just ibrougiht a number of passengers from Day's Bay, she collided with the coal hulk Gertie, moored just ahead of the Cellar's berth. The Cobar cannoned off the Gertie on to the wool jetty, and in basking away ner stern struck the ferry wharf, carrying away a. pile and some waling*. The Cobar's stem was slylrt.lv splintered, tat the damage to tihe ferry wharf wilt probably amount to £BO 0 r £9O. The passengers on the steamer were momentarily excited, but mhou calmed down.
